Personal Property Registry: Lien Check

Lien Check is an online Internet service that allows users to search by serial number for liens on personal property that is a motor vehicle, trailer, mobile home, aircraft, boat or outboard motor. An ACOL Client Account (required for access to the Personal Property Registry System) is not required for access to Lien Check. This service can help protect consumers from purchasing personal property that may be subject to seizure.

Lien Check searches the Personal Property Registry (PPR) to identify registrations and their current details. You will specify a serial number such as the motor vehicle identification number. The Lien Check search will identify registrations exactly and closely matching your serial number and will produce a Search Result Report.

Searches are conducted using the serial number and the territory or province where the item is located. The service is available in the Northwest Territories, Nunavut, New Brunswick, Nova Scotia, Prince Edward Island and Newfoundland and Labrador. Search fees vary by jurisdiction, but in Nunavut, the fee is $5.00 per search, paid by credit card on-line.
